Meaning ❉ Hair loss in Black women points to a spectrum of hair fiber and scalp changes, a dermatological presentation often shaped by the singular architecture of textured strands and historical care approaches. This understanding encompasses conditions such as Central Centrifugal Cicatricial Alopecia, a progressive scarring alopecia typically appearing at the crown, and Traction Alopecia, stemming from sustained mechanical tension on the hair shaft.
